US colleges set to impose new N95 masking requirements, increased pandemic restrictions as classes reopen
The Post Millennial ^ | January 18, 2022 | Ian Miles Cheong

Posted on 01/18/2022 10:34:41 PM PST by ProfessorGoldiloxx

adding new COVID-19 protocols as classes are set to resume.

Colleges around the United States are setting up new safety protocols amid the spread of the Omicron variant of the coronavirus, installing restrictions that have already interrupted campus life as some classes move online and in-person activities remain limited.

According to Fox News, Johns Hopkins University in Baltimore plans to require N95 or KN95 masks or a combination of a cloth mask and a surgical mask for every student and faculty member returning to campus, the school announced on Friday. Masks will also be distributed throughout the campus. ..."

18 Jan: UK Telegraph: ‘Wildly incorrect’ Covid modelling bounced Boris Johnson into second lockdown, MPs told
Model predicting 4,000 deaths per day was leaked to the press before it could be challenged, says Steve Baker
By Sarah Knapton
Modelling from Cambridge University and Public Health England (PHE) had suggested that without immediate restrictions there could be 4,000 deaths per day by the end of December.

Mr Baker said that he had told Mr Johnson to challenge the model, and Prof Tim Spector, of King’s College London, and Prof Carl Heneghan, of Oxford University, were called into Downing Street to go over the data.
But by the time the models were shown to be inaccurate, it was too late to stop public calls for restrictions...
“It is monstrous that millions of people were locked down, effectively under house arrest, their businesses destroyed, their children prevented from getting an education.
“The situation is now perfectly plain that even our most basic liberties can be taken away by the stroke of a pen, if a minister has been shown sufficiently persuasive modelling that tells them there is trouble ahead.”...

Mr Baker, the MP for Wycombe, called for the establishment of an Office for Research Integrity within the Cabinet Office to challenge the data coming from modelling...

Mr Seely (Bob Seely, the MP for the Isle of Wight), warned that the “doomsday public health scenarios” had been used to create a “despicable” and “unforgivable” climate of fear, based on “a sort of glorified guesswork.”
“Never before has so much harm been done to so many, by so few based on so little questionable and potentially flawed data,” he said.
“We had a nervous Government presented with doomsday scenarios which panicked it into a course of profound acting with shocking outcomes.
“I believe the use of modelling is pretty much getting up there for a national scandal.”...
“Why did we think it was in our nation’s interest to create a grotesque sense of fear to manipulate behaviour?”, he added.
“Never again should the Government rely on dubious modelling.”...

Miriam Cates, the MP for Penistone and Stocksbridge, said far too little attention had been paid to the collateral damage of lockdowns.
“This wasn’t just a paper exercise,” she said. “These models and the weight they have been given has caused serious destruction to lives,
“Who was modelling the outcomes of child abuse, of poverty, of loneliness and despair and fear?”...
